James Young is a texpat making music in Baltimore. He is a composer and improvisor, administrator and educator, human and show runner.

He has built, housed, or developed a number of musical projects and organizations which have led him across the states, at times as a teacher and at others as a performer. A majority of his work is as artistic director for Mind on Fire, a modular orchestra focused on living composers, showcasing artists in Baltimore, and access. Otherwise he is writing music.

He carries a doctorate in music composition, having devoted much of his life to studying the ability for organized sound to communicate and shape time. He has studied craft and musical thinking at Mass MOCA as part of the Bang on a Can Festival, June in Buffalo and Brevard, in Prague as part of the Czech-American Summer Music Institute, and at Peabody.
